Security solutions provider, Hamgad Security, has boosted investment in modern and electronic security to tackle the myriads of challenges facing the country.

The company, which launched a store, composed of security, surveillance and safety sections to mark it sixth anniversary, disclosed that its latest move was to complement Federal Government’s effort at tackling the scourge of insecurity in Nigeria.

While also harping on the need for individual protection, the Chief Executive Officer of the company, Hammed Ibrahim, stated that the mission of the firm was to make Nigeria a safe place for both locals and foreigners, to be the destination for high end security and safety and to provide immediate solutions to average Nigerians to feel safe.

“We all understand that security is a major drawback in Nigeria and that created a vacuum for us to come in and solve the problem which is why we launched out with equipment sales. We are planning on diversifying security to capture the entire market space in Nigeria.”

He advised that the present state of the country is the one that required an upgrade to battery and technological powered safety equipment rather than depending solely on man power.

He said: “ Technology has so advanced that one can personally protect oneself even without hiring a security guard, one can get to monitor one’s home or office from a distance, one. can get to open the door via a mobile phone and even in an emergency situation , one can be sure of getting details of an occurrence by planting equipment at strategic points without visiting the venue . This is the kind of solutions the country needs at the moment which is what we are investing in.”
